What is Digi International's finished goods?
Digi International (DGII) reported finished goods of $34.48M in Q1 2026.
How has Digi International's finished goods changed year-over-year?
Digi International's finished goods increased by 40.2% year-over-year, from $24.6M to $34.48M.
What is the long-term trend for Digi International's finished goods?
Over 5 years (2020 to 2025), Digi International's finished goods has grown at a -5.6% compound annual growth rate (CAGR), from $37.56M to $28.1M.
What does finished goods mean?
Completed products ready for sale, valued at the lower of cost or net realizable value.
